What's in a Name - The Roots of Jonathan?

The name "Jonathan" carries a history that stretches back a very long time, actually. It comes from Hebrew origins, where it's found as "Yĕhōnāṯān" or the shorter "Yōnāṯān." This name, you know, has a really profound meaning, telling us that "Yahweh has given." It's a statement of divine generosity, a sense of receiving something precious from a higher power. This connection to a spiritual idea is pretty central to the name's identity.

The name's construction itself is quite interesting, too. It is derived from two distinct Hebrew elements. The first part, "Yĕhō" or "Yō," refers to "Yahweh," which is a name for the Hebrew God. This part immediately sets a spiritual tone for the name, linking it directly to a divine source. It's almost, in a way, like a blessing woven into the very sound of the name.

The second part of the name, "nāṯan," means "given." So, when you put these two parts together, you get "Yahweh has given," or "God has given."
